What is a Mini Wine Fridge?
A mini wine fridge, also referred to as a wine cooler, is a compact refrigerated system specifically designed to hold bottles of wine at optimum temperature levels. Unlike standard refrigerators, which can be too cold and lack the right humidity, mini wine fridges create a controlled environment ideal for wine conservation.
These fridges can be found in numerous sizes and styles, allowing wine lovers to keep anywhere from a few bottles to over a hundred. They're ideal for individuals or couples who enjoy wine in your home but do not have the space for a full-size wine rack.

Secret Features to Look For in a Mini Wine Fridge
Choosing the right mini wine fridge can appear frustrating due to the multitude of alternatives readily available on the market. Nevertheless, there are numerous crucial functions that can guide your choices:
Capacity: Determine how lots of bottles you want to store. Mini fridges start from as couple of as 6 bottles and can increase to 50 or more.
Temperature level Zones: If you often enjoy both red and white red wines, try to find models with double temperature zones, enabling you to save each type at its perfect temperature level.
Cooling Technology: Compressors are more traditional and effective but tend to be noisier. Thermoelectric systems, while quieter, might have a hard time to preserve temperature level stability in high external temperatures.
Lighting: Consider whether the fridge includes internal lighting, which can boost exposure and discussion while likewise using LED lights to prevent heat generation.
Style and Design: Choose a style that fits your home aesthetic appeals. Options vary from timeless wood outsides to modern stainless-steel surfaces.
Energy Efficiency: Look for energy-efficient designs to assist in saving money on electrical power expenses.

How to Maintain Your Mini Wine Fridge
To guarantee durability and ideal efficiency of your mini wine fridge, here are some upkeep suggestions:
Regular Cleaning: Dust the exterior and clean the shelves frequently to prevent residue buildup. Make sure the interior stays tidy to avoid contamination of the wine.
Temperature level Monitoring: Regularly inspect the temperature settings and guarantee they preserve a consistent climate for wine.
Avoid Overcrowding: Avoid overloading the fridge with bottles to ensure appropriate air flow and circulation.
Keep it Level: Ensure that the fridge is level to prevent the compressor from straining.
Check the Door Seal: Make sure the door seal is intact to minimize temperature fluctuations. Change seals if they appear used or cracked.
Frequently Asked Questions about Mini Wine Fridges
Q1: Can I store both red and gewurztraminers in the exact same mini wine fridge?A1: Yes, lots of mini wine fridges offer dual temperature level zones, permitting you to store red and gewurztraminers at their respective optimum temperatures. Q2: How much power do mini wine fridges consume?A2: Most mini
wine fridges consume around 50 to 200 watts, depending upon the model. Search for energy-efficient choices if you're worried about energy usage. Q3: Do mini wine fridges require special installation?A3: No, many mini wine fridges are plug-and-play devices that need no unique setup beyond being put and plugged into an electric outlet. Q4: How do I know which temperature is best for my wine?A4: Generally, white wines are served in between 45 ° F and 55 ° F, while red wines are best taken pleasure in at 55 ° F to 65 ° F.
